在Angular 13中,可能会出现对象可能为null的情况,这会导致编译器无法正确处理代码。为了解决这个问题,可以使用如下方法:使用可选操作符 (?) 可以在...
确认管道已被正确导入到应用中首先,确认自定义管道已经被正确地导入到应用中。在app.module.ts文件中,确保已经将管道引入并添加到NgModule的dec...
在导入Observable时需要从rxjs中导入。以下是示例代码:import { Observable } from 'rxjs';// 使用Observab...
该错误通常是由于没有导入ReactiveFormsModule而引起的。要解决这个问题,请确保在模块中导入ReactiveFormsModule,例如:impo...
在Angular 13和RxJS 7中,可以使用lastValueFrom()操作符来替代toPromise()操作符。具体实现的代码如下所示:import {...
在Angular 13中,NgForOf指令被优化以提高性能并减少内存泄漏。新的优化算法将检测并处理数组中的重复项,这可能会导致NgForOf指令不再正常工作,...
在 Angular 13 中,添加了 [formGroup] 将会禁用 routerlinkActive,因为它删除了元素上的 href 属性。要解决这个问题,...
这个错误通常是因为Angular在服务端渲染期间尝试了在没有DOM环境的情况下访问document变量。通常情况下,这个错误可以通过在适当的位置使用适当的逻辑来...
可以尝试在Angular项目中配置WebSocket端点以解决实时重载无法工作的问题。下面是一些示例代码来帮助您实现此操作:在app.module.ts中导入W...
在通过 CommonJS 或 AMD 导入模块时,Angular 编译器可能会出现优化问题。为了避免这种情况,建议改用 ES6 的模块语法来导入模块。例如://...
这是因为 Angular 13 移除了 JIT(Just-In-Time)编译器,这可能会影响使用已存在的 JIT 编译器的应用程序。解决此问题的方法是使用 A...
此问题的解决方法是更新HttpClientTestingModule。 在spec文件中,在导入HttpClientTestingModule时,需要添加Htt...
这个问题的根本原因是angular-devkit的版本过低,需要升级到最新的版本。具体的解决步骤如下:首先,需要在项目的根目录下打开终端,运行以下命令:npm ...
在 Angular 13 中,要使用 Plotly.js,需要在 angular.json 中为它添加以下依赖:"scripts": [ "./node_mo...
将 Mixin 的实现替换为继承在 ng-packagr 的 v13 中,mixin 的实现方式发生了变化,因此你可能需要修改你的代码。在混入(mixin)中,...
在Angular 14中,与Angular router.navigate相关的更改可能会影响您的测试。具体而言,这种问题可能由于ngMocks提供的测试平台导...
最近升级 Angular 13 后,项目中使用的 JEST 报错了:ERROR: TypeError: .default is not a constructo...
在Angular 13中,如果您使用CLI命令来生成组件,有时会遇到“Showing Nothing to be done”问题。这通常是由于Angular 1...
优化 Angular 13 构建配置和代码在 Angular 13 中,生产构建时间较长可能会成为一个问题。优化构建配置和代码可以缩短构建时间并提高性能。以下是...
出现此错误,是因为@ViewChild装饰器必须要有一个“静态”参数,这是在Angular 13中引入的新限制。要解决此问题,需要在装饰器中添加static修饰...